分享好友 数智知识首页 数智知识分类 切换频道

开发文档制作:如何高效编写软件开发分析文档

软件开发分析文档是软件开发过程中不可或缺的一部分,它为项目团队、利益相关者和客户提供了关于软件需求、设计决策、实现细节和预期结果的清晰描述。编写高效的软件开发分析文档需要遵循一系列步骤,以确保文档不仅全面而且易于理解。以下是高效编写软件开发分析文档的指南。...
2025-06-27 20:5090

软件开发分析文档是软件开发过程中不可或缺的一部分,它为项目团队、利益相关者和客户提供了关于软件需求、设计决策、实现细节和预期结果的清晰描述。编写高效的软件开发分析文档需要遵循一系列步骤,以确保文档不仅全面而且易于理解。以下是高效编写软件开发分析文档的指南:

1. 明确目标和范围

在开始编写文档之前,首先要确定文档的目的和受众。明确文档的目标读者是谁(例如,项目团队成员、利益相关者、客户等),以及文档将覆盖哪些内容(如功能需求、非功能需求、设计决策等)。这将帮助确定文档的结构、风格和深度。

2. 收集需求

与所有关键利益相关者进行会议,确保所有需求都被记录并理解。使用需求跟踪矩阵来组织需求,确保每个需求都有明确的优先级和状态。

3. 定义术语和缩写

创建一个术语表或缩写列表,确保所有参与者都对文档中使用的术语有共同的理解。这有助于减少误解和混淆。

4. 结构化文档

根据需求和项目目标,将文档分为不同的部分,如引言、系统概述、详细设计、用户界面设计、数据库设计等。每个部分都应该有一个清晰的标题和子标题,以便于阅读和搜索。

5. 使用图表和示意图

对于复杂的系统或概念,使用图表、流程图、类图、序列图等可视化工具可以帮助解释复杂的概念。这些视觉元素可以更直观地传达信息,并帮助读者更好地理解文档的内容。

开发文档制作:如何高效编写软件开发分析文档

6. 保持简洁明了

避免冗长的描述和不必要的细节。尽量使用简单的句子和段落,确保文档易于阅读和理解。如果某些信息对理解文档至关重要,可以考虑将其作为附录或单独的文档提供。

7. 审阅和校对

在完成初稿后,仔细审阅文档,检查语法错误、拼写错误和不一致之处。可以邀请同事或朋友进行审阅,以获得外部的观点和建议。

8. 获取反馈

在文档完成后,向项目团队成员、利益相关者和客户展示文档,并请求他们的反馈。了解他们是否理解文档的内容,是否有任何不清楚的地方,以及是否有改进的空间。

9. 更新和维护

随着项目的进展,不断更新和维护文档。确保所有新的需求、变更和更新都被纳入文档中,并定期审查文档以确保其准确性和完整性。

10. 使用工具和技术

利用项目管理和协作工具(如jira、trello、asana等)来跟踪文档的创建和更新过程。使用版本控制系统(如git)来管理文档的版本历史。这些工具和技术可以帮助提高文档的可访问性和可追溯性。

通过遵循这些步骤,可以有效地编写出既全面又易于理解的软件开发分析文档。这不仅有助于项目的顺利进行,还能提高团队的工作效率和沟通效果。

举报
收藏 0
推荐产品更多
蓝凌MK

办公自动化0条点评

4.5星

帆软FineBI

商业智能软件0条点评

4.5星

简道云

低代码开发平台0条点评

4.5星

纷享销客CRM

客户管理系统0条点评

4.5星

推荐知识更多